javascript 将本机身份验证错误句柄与组件React< View>

qltillow  于 2023-02-15  发布在  Java
关注(0)|答案(1)|浏览(110)

我正在处理firebase认证错误,我不能在屏幕上显示错误消息,这里是我的代码;

if (error.code === "auth/user-not-found") {
            return (
                <View>
                    <Text>user not found</Text>
                    <Text>try create a account or check ur mail and passwrd</Text>
                </View>
            )
        }

但是我用alert它工作得很完美,我怎么解决它呢?

h79rfbju

h79rfbju1#

尝试在组件中添加一些样式,以便您可以看到一些东西。

if (error.code === "auth/user-not-found") {
            return (
                <View style={{flex: 1, width: "100%", height: "100%", backgroundColor: "#f00"}}>
                    <Text>user not found</Text>
                    <Text>try create a account or check ur mail and passwrd</Text>
                </View>
            )
        }

我喜欢先尝试全宽和全高,并使用非常基本的颜色(在本例中为红色),这样我就可以在我的视图中看到发生了什么。记住,您可以保存,Metro会在您的模拟器/手机中刷新您的应用程序。

相关问题